,, commentary.-- Maladharin Hemacandra Suri, pupil of Abhayadeva Súri of Harṣapüriya gaccha of Praśnavahana kula. This Hemacandra is the author of Bhavabhavana and its commentary composed in Samvat 1170. He has commented upon Viseṣavasyakabhāṣya in Samvat 1175.
